## 1. Starting from Architecture

**Definition:** Architecture is the **fundamental structure** of a system — its components and the relationships between them — shaped under certain environments and principles.

**Simplified:** It’s a **framework** or **structure** — any system can be decomposed into modules (**components**) and mapped based on their interconnections.

**Example:**  
Train design using **multi-car modules and standard interfaces** enables carriage replacement without affecting the whole system.

![image](https://blog.aitoearn.ai/content/images/2025/11/img_003-574.jpg)

**Architecture is everywhere:**
- **Urban planning**
- **Building design**
- **Factory layouts**
- **Enterprise transformation blueprints**
- **National development plans** *(Example: India’s 2018 plan using TOGAF9.2 ADM)*

Even the **entire world** can be described via architecture. One model uses a **Socio-Technical framework**:

![image](https://blog.aitoearn.ai/content/images/2025/11/img_005-494.jpg)  
![image](https://blog.aitoearn.ai/content/images/2025/11/img_006-449.jpg)

### World Architecture Model

**Social Dimension:**
1. **Government** — Public administration, laws, services, social order.
2. **Enterprise** — Products, jobs, innovation, production ecosystem.

**Personal Dimension:**  
Individuals as both **participants** and **beneficiaries** — interacting with governments and enterprises.

**Technical Dimension:**  
- **Hardware** — Devices, networks, industrial systems.
- **Software** — OS, applications, dev tools, security systems.
